U14 League Midleton v Watergrasshill
Our U14 girls travelled to Watergrasshill for their third League game. In trying conditions of wind, rain, sunshine and hailstone the girls got stuck in early and controlled the game from the start. Some beautiful passes of play saw us dominate the first half. We recommenced the second half with the same determination but Watergrasshill fought back. Our girls never gave up and held out for the win. Well done to all the girls and to the Parents for travelling. Thank you to Watergrasshill for a very competitive game.
